Choosing Between Elevators and Escalators

Elevators and escalators serve different movement patterns. Escalators work well when people need to travel continuously between connected levels. They can help manage regular foot traffic in retail and commercial environments.

An Escalator in Jeddah (سلم كهربائي جدة) must suit the building's layout and expected usage. Designers should consider the width of the space, passenger flow, landing areas, and access routes. Safety features also require careful attention.

Elevators offer more flexibility for longer vertical travel. They also support passengers who cannot use stairs or escalators. The choice between the two systems depends on the building's design and the people who use it.

Why Regular Maintenance Matters

Vertical transport systems require regular inspections. Daily use places stress on moving components, controls, doors, safety systems, and other equipment.

An Elevator Maintenance Technician in Jeddah (فني صيانة مصاعد جدة) may inspect key components during scheduled maintenance. Technicians can identify unusual sounds, inconsistent movement, door problems, and other early warning signs.

Preventive maintenance can help reduce unexpected interruptions. It also allows property teams to track recurring issues and plan repairs more effectively.

The maintenance approach should reflect the building's use. A busy shopping centre may place greater demands on its equipment than a small residential property. Maintenance records can help teams understand those patterns.

Panoramic Elevators Add a Design Element

Some modern buildings use glass elevator cabins to create a stronger visual connection between floors. Jeddah panoramic elevators (مصاعد جدة البانورامية) can provide views of atriums, open interiors, or surrounding areas.

The design requires more than transparent panels. Architects must consider structural support, lighting, privacy, cabin comfort, and the building's appearance.

Jeddah panoramic elevators (مصاعد جدة البانورامية)can work well in hotels, commercial developments, and other properties where design forms part of the visitor experience. Their visual appeal should still support practical operation and passenger safety.
